Climate of Pomoravski, Serbia

Area-weighted average across Pomoravski. For where people actually live and travel, see the cities below.

Pomoravski, a subdivision of Serbia, has a seasonal climate on average. Area-weighted monthly temperatures across the whole territory range from -0.6°C / 30.9°F in January to 19.6°C / 67.3°F in July, with rainfall from 41 mm / 1.6 in to 85 mm / 3.3 in depending on the season (681 mm / 26.8 in total across the year).

MonthTemperatureRainfallMatches
January-0.6°C30.9°F43 mm1.7″Snowy
February1°C33.8°F41 mm1.6″Snowy
March5.1°C41.2°F47 mm1.9″
April9.9°C49.8°F59 mm2.3″
May14.8°C58.6°F76 mm3″
June18°C64.4°F85 mm3.3″
July19.6°C67.3°F64 mm2.5″
August19.3°C66.7°F55 mm2.2″
September15.3°C59.5°F55 mm2.2″
October10.2°C50.4°F49 mm1.9″
November4.7°C40.5°F54 mm2.1″
December0.7°C33.3°F53 mm2.1″Snowy

What is the climate of Pomoravski?

Pomoravski, Serbia has area-weighted monthly average temperatures ranging from -0.6°C / 30.9°F in January to 19.6°C / 67.3°F in July. Annual rainfall averages about 681 mm / 26.8 in, with the wettest month being June (85 mm / 3.3 in) and the driest February (41 mm / 1.6 in). Because this is an area average across the whole subdivision, local city values can differ substantially.
